  • What are some common layovers on the route from Prince George to Kelowna?

    If you’ve chosen a flight with a layover, the layover location will depend on the airline. WestJet typically has a layover in either Vancouver (YVR) or Calgary (YYC), Air Canada usually has a stop in Vancouver, and Pacific Coastal usually stops in Victoria (YYJ).

  • Is it possible to use a rideshare app to get from Kelowna International Airport to my destination in Kelowna?

    Yes. Two rideshare apps are available when you’re at this airport: Lucky to Go and Uride. These rides will pick you up at the north end of the terminal just outside the arrivals area. There’s also a C$ 2 fee for any trips from the airport with a distance greater than 3 km.

  • The main airport serving Prince George in British Columbia is Prince George International Airport (YXS). This airport is a hub for Central Mountain Air. The airport also serves nearby cities like Longworth, Summit Lake, Fraser Lake, and more.
  • The main airport that serves Kelowna, British Columbia, is Kelowna International Airport (YLW), which is a hub for Flair Airlines. Besides Kelowna, this airport also serves nearby cities like Vernon and Garnet Valley.
